Abstract
Computational imaging opens up new ideas for complex system imaging solutions from the level of information generation and transmission. Based on the modeling of super-resolution technology, computational power is introduced into the traditional imaging in order to break through the limitations of this kind of photoelectric information processing. And the available configurations from single sensor to composite sensor are explored, and the global optimization and the system complex structure that control methods are fully used to solve the adaptive design problems of the composite linear compensation multi configuration systems. And the criteria group have shown the significant improvement of system resolution, which can be used as an important basis for engineering application.
